Task Breakdown definition

Task Breakdown. Approved Contract Budget” Identify the total amount approved for the corresponding task per the contract.
Task Breakdown. Billed This Period” Identify the total amount of the charges by Task included in this Payment Request.
Task Breakdown. Remaining Budget” The Approved Contract Task Budget Amount less Total Billed to Date Amount. Consultant Project Manager’s Certification – This statement of trueness and accuracy must be certified by signature of the Vendor Contact Person. This must be signed by the Vendor’s Project Manager authorized by the contract. Phase/Description – Refer to the Payment Request Forms Legend in the contract. Period (From – To) – The beginning date and ending date of the period in which the costs were incurred and for which payment is being requested.
